Responsibilities

  • Lead cross-functional teams in troubleshooting quality issues, conducting root cause analysis, and implementing corrective actions to support production performance.
  • Coordinate and oversee quality control activities, including assigning and scheduling work for quality technicians and inspectors to meet production and project requirements.
  • Ensure compliance with established quality standards across manufacturing operations and external suppliers.
  • Support new product introduction activities, including production start-ups, tooling validation, and supplier qualification processes.
  • Develop, implement, and maintain inspection criteria and quality standards for critical product characteristics.
  • Analyze production processes, quality performance, and manufacturing data to identify improvement opportunities and recommend corrective actions.
  • Develop, maintain, and improve quality control policies, procedures, and best practices.
  • Monitor quality metrics and performance indicators and implement improvements to achieve quality objectives.
  • Provide training, coaching, and development for quality technicians to enhance capability and consistency.
  • Manage quality-related activities within approved budget parameters.
  • Promote compliance with safety standards and support a clean, organized, and efficient work environment.
